Is Yoshi in Smash 64?

Yoshi is a surprisingly heavy character (third heaviest character in Smash 64), yet is relatively quick, with the fastest air speed in the game, with a moderately fast dashing speed and fast walking speed to complement this. He has an average falling speed and fast falling speed.

Why was Bowser not in Smash 64?

Shigeru Miyamoto even listed Bowser among the playable characters in a Nintendo Power Source interview in 1998, during development of the game. In the end, Bowser would end up being completely scrapped. This was mostly a result of the Nintendo 64's hardware limitations, as well as time constraints.

Who was cut from Smash 64?

ScrappedEdit

Bowser was a highly requested character, with Shigeru Miyamoto claiming in an interview that he was cut late in development. King Dedede was playable at one point, but was scrapped due to lack of development time. Marth was considered for inclusion, but he had to be scrapped due a lack of development time.

Why was Luigi cut from Mario 64?

While Luigi was originally intended to be in Super Mario 64 alongside its multiplayer mode, he was removed when the mode proved too troublesome for the developers. Despite this, Luigi's influence has seeped into some personalized copies of Super Mario 64.
